The bottom line

RENN Health prices semaglutide from $149 a month and tirzepatide from $199, and its homepage and product pages give the same two figures. Each is written as a floor, and neither page says what dose, what supply type, or what bundle term the figure belongs to. The consultation that settles those questions is required before any program can start.

Pricing transparency

How RENN Health publishes its prices

The semaglutide page reads “start for as low as $149/mo”, and the tirzepatide page states $199 a month, which the homepage cards repeat. Six months at those floors comes to $894 and $1,194. The homepage also promises predictable monthly pricing and says there are no hidden fees or surprise charges. What a floor leaves open is where a particular buyer lands above it, and neither page ties the figure to a dose or a bundle length.

The seller

What RENN Health is

RENN is a subscription wellness clinic whose catalog pairs GLP-1 weight loss with hormone optimization, testosterone therapy and NAD+. Its weight program offers semaglutide and tirzepatide, each with a short product page, and the homepage describes 3- and 6-month bundles with stack discounts that neither the homepage nor the product pages price.

How it works

A buyer starts with a brief online medical intake, and a licensed provider then reviews the health history to decide whether the medication is appropriate. If it is approved, the provider writes a personalized dosing plan, and the prescription is processed and shipped through a licensed pharmacy that the pages do not name. Follow-up check-ins are virtual, and the FAQ states that they are required rather than optional.

Branded or compounded

Neither product page states whether the medication is a compounded preparation or a brand product, and neither names a manufacturer or a milligram dose. A compounded drug, if that is what is dispensed, is not FDA-approved and is not reviewed by the FDA before it is dispensed.

Frequently asked

What does a month cost at RENN Health?
Semaglutide starts at $149 a month and tirzepatide at $199. Both are written as starting figures, and neither is tied to a stated dose.
Is the medication compounded?
The product pages do not say. They name the molecule but not whether it is compounded or a brand product.
Are there bundle discounts?
The homepage advertises 3- and 6-month bundles with stack discounts, but no bundle price is published.
Is a prescription guaranteed after the consultation?
No. The FAQ states that approval depends on the clinical evaluation a licensed provider carries out.
Is RENN Health expensive compared with other GLP-1 telehealth sellers providers?
RENN Health publishes a starting figure of $149/mo. Across the 383 GLP-1 telehealth sellers providers we review that publish a single monthly figure, those run $49 to $449 with a median of $188, which puts RENN Health below the median, toward the cheaper end. The other 31 GLP-1 telehealth sellers providers we review quote only after an intake or price by dose, so they are not in that comparison. A starting figure is not a bill — labs, consultations and shipping are often charged separately, so confirm what your own quote includes.
